Heads up, support folks: the CSV import wizard in Tallyloft is choking on files with a UTF-8 BOM — CI caught it on the nightly run. Rows shift by one column and users see garbled headers. Fix is merged and queued; tell anyone affected to strip the BOM for now. The fix landed in the build referenced below.

session token of kahag-bawip = htk6_729d08

Deploy step 4 — Grangely Admin Console. Before enabling bulk edits in the accounts table, confirm the audit log writer is running; bulk operations without audit coverage will be rejected. Then open the console's env file on the target host, since the bulk-edit service requires its signing credential on the very next line.

env line for kafof-fadug: COURIER_KEY20=61b42230c08bfe06d7a4

Off-site checklist item 6 — water samples, Calder Mere reservoir. Confirm all twelve bottles are labelled with sampling point and time, chilled to the logged temperature, and packed upright in the insulated case with the chain-of-custody form inside the lid pocket. Photograph the sealed case before departure and file the image with the run record. Samples must reach the Ashdown lab within six hours. The courier hand-over instruction is given below.

drop instructions, hahip-badug: the quenox ralath courier leaves the kaseth fraiel rusiel tameth belys istdor ralion giliel ledger at gate 7830 under passcode 165413

Step 7 — StockMend reconciliation job key. Reviewer: confirm the nightly inventory reconciliation job at Hollover Goods reads the new signing key from the Quorra vault, not the legacy path. Verify rotation logs show two custodians present and the old key marked retired. After both checks pass, the ceremony binder should include the passphrase that follows.

strongbox words: ulamir-ulaix

**Ticket GARAGE-142: Occupancy feed vault locked out**

For the sync: the Stallbrook garage occupancy feed stopped updating because the vault holding its API creds auto-locked after too many bad attempts (thanks, flaky retry loop). Counts are frozen at Tuesday's numbers. Fix is easy — unseal the vault and restart the poller. Per Marnie, the unseal step wants the recovery phrase, which is:

strongbox words: oliael-gilax-lamael